The health and vigor of the … f40 black lightWebNov 30, 2012 · The Dorper was developed in the 1930s by crossing a Dorset ram with a Persian ewe. The Dorset has white wool and the Persian has a black head. The main reason this hybrid was created was for its meat, not its wool.
